Abstract

This paper represents an example of calculation and design of convective hot air chamber dryer with trays for drying mushrooms. Aim of this paper is analysis of few possible solutions for heating of drying air, with focus on use of renewable energy sources instead conventional fuels, especialy heat pumps. Based on defined system for heating air, suitable design of represented dryer is selected.
